Trevor Veitch (born May 19, 1946 in Vancouver, British Columbia) is a Canadian musician/record producer who has worked behind the scenes on many pop trends from the 1960s to present. He is mostly known for his involvement in the popular 1960s folk rock group 3's a Crowd. As a songwriter, Trevor Veitch first charted in 1976 with Free / Welcome to My Life / Ménage à Trois.The artist placed 5 songs on the Billboard Hot 100, 2 of which reached the Top‑10.The artist scored 2 UK Top‑75 entries, including a single Top‑10 placement.On US AC the artist achieved 1 Top‑10.On US Dance the artist achieved 2 Top‑10s.

Top songs: #1: Gloria - #2: Telefone (Long Distance Love Affair) - #3: Steal the Night - #4: Trouble in Paradise - #5: Just Can't Win 'Em All
